A new role has risen as an Internal Sales / Telesales / Direct Sales Executive working for a growing UK ExpressParcels B2B and B2C delivery business based in South Coventry area.

The role paying circa Β£28,000 plus good commission and OTE will suit anyone with a strong Internal Sales / Telesales background with a new business hunger to bring on new clients, hit targets, hit KPIs and earn commission.

The role is Hybrid with 3 days in the office and 2 days working from home and would suit someone living in Coventry, Leicester, Ryton-on-Dunsmore, Bedworth, Nuneaton, Rugby, Kenilworth, Leamington Spa and Birmingham.

Responsibilities

  • You will be responsible for successfully winning new business and achieve your monthly new business target in line with the company\’s strategic plan.
  • This will be achieved through identifying SME\’s and developing a personal prospect funnel.
  • You will monitor the performance of customers to ensure they trade to profile and profitable, you will deliver an action plan if variances occur.
  • To be successful in this role, you will need to be target driven with experience gained within a core sales environment and naturally find motivation in achieving sales targets.

Key Responsibilities

New Business

  • Manage and convert inbound enquiries into sales opportunities.
  • Build a pipeline of prospective customers by researching, lead sourcing and identifying potential leads through outbound call activity.
  • Provide product and service information to customers, addressing their needs and concerns.
  • Offer tailored solutions based on client requirements.
  • Prepare quotations, proposals, and contracts for potential customers.
  • Be a product expert, answering customer questions relating to the product specifications and pricing.
  • Confidently explain and negotiate our commercial offering.
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of sales activities, leads, and customer information in CRM software. Compliance is key.
  • Consistently onboard new customers using the prospect funnel you have created.
  • Organise and hold virtual meetings with customers to proactively drive sales.
  • Support new customers through the onboarding process.
  • Provide accurate sales forecasts and reports to management.
  • Coordinate and manage sales documentation and contracts, ensuring all paperwork is completed accurately and on time.
  • Monitor the trading performance of customers ensuring they are trading to profile and meeting the requirements in terms of traffic mix.
  • Act as a point of escalation for any client issues, providing prompt and effective solutions.
  • Collaborate with other departments to resolve operational challenges, such as delays, service issues, or billing discrepancies.
  • The ability to communicate, engage and interpret the needs of the customer.
  • Maintain an excellent working knowledge of all our clients\’ products and services sold and keep current on industry developments.
  • Able to quickly build relationships and identify sales opportunities with new prospects, following up leads and converting to business wins.

Experience, Knowledge and Skills

  • Previous experience gained within a sales or account management position/environment.
  • Results-focused, motivated by meeting targets and achieving high performance.
  •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written.
  • The ability of working with data provided and utilising this to make informed decisions and to identify potential business leads.
  • Based in the Coventry, Rugby, Kenilworth, Bedworth, Nuneaton, Leamington Spa, Ryton-on-Dunsmore, Leicester or Birmingham area.
